Leftover Corned Beef Omelet

Leftover Corned Beef Omelet

5.0

Prep
10 min
Cook
5 min
Total
15 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Whisk together eggs, milk, caraway seeds, dill, and orange zest.
  2. 2 Melt butter in a nonstick pan over medium-low heat. Swirl to coat the pan, then pour in the egg mixture. Cover and cook until the eggs are almost set, 3 to 5 minutes.
  3. 3 While the eggs are cooking, heat the corned beef and sauerkraut in a microwave until moderately hot, 30 to 60 seconds.
  4. 4 Distribute the hot corned beef, hot sauerkraut, and Swiss cheese over the eggs. Cover, turn off the burner, and allow the cheese to melt.
  5. 5 Loosen the eggs from the pan using a rubber spatula and carefully fold in half over the fillings. Gently slide the finished omelet onto a plate and top with Thousand Island dressing.

Baghali Polo

Baghali Polo

4.7

Prep
20 min
Cook
70 min
Total
160 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Thoroughly rinse rice and transfer to a large bowl. Pour enough water over the rice to cover by a few inches and soak for 1 hour; drain.
  2. 2 Bring a saucepan of water to a boil. Cook lima beans in boiling water until tender, 7 to 10 minutes; drain.
  3. 3 Bring a pot of water to a boil. Add salt and rice to the boiling water and cook until rice is partially softened, about 11 minutes; drain.
  4. 4 Season lamb with cinnamon, salt, and pepper.
  5. 5 Melt 2 tablespoons butter in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Cook and stir lamb in melted butter until completely browned, about 5 minutes. Use a slotted spoon to transfer lamb to a bowl. Cook and stir onion in skillet until translucent, about 7 minutes. Return lamb to skillet; add dill and cooked lima beans. Remove skillet from heat.
  6. 6 Melt 3 tablespoons butter in a large saucepan over medium-high heat; add 1 tablespoon hot water. Spoon about 1/3 the partially cooked rice into the saucepan. Layer about half the lamb mixture over the rice layer. Repeat layering 1/2 the remaining rice, the remaining lamb mixture, and finishing with the remaining rice. Cut the remaining 3 tablespoons butter into cubes and arrange atop the top rice layer.
  7. 7 Place a cover on the saucepan, reduce heat to medium-low, and cook until the rice is completely tender, about 30 minutes. Remove saucepan from heat and let the mixture cool for 10 minutes before serving with yogurt.

Sean's Falafel and Cucumber Sauce

Sean's Falafel and Cucumber Sauce

4.6

Prep
20 min
Cook
10 min
Total
60 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Make sauce: Combine yogurt, cucumber, mayonnaise, dill, salt, and pepper in a small bowl; mix well. Ch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es.
  2. 2 Make falafel: Mash chickpeas in a large bowl until thick and pasty; do not use a blender as the consistency will be too thin.
  3. 3 Place onion, parsley, and garlic in a blender; blend until smooth. Stir into mashed chickpeas until well combined.
  4. 4 Combine egg, cumin, coriander, salt, lemon juice, baking powder, black pepper, and cayenne in a small bowl. Stir into chickpea mixture along with olive oil. Mix in bread crumbs, a little at a time, until mixture holds together but is not sticky. Form mixture into 8 balls, then flatten into falafel patties.
  5. 5 Heat 1 inch o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Fry falafels in hot oil until brown on both sides. Serve 2 falafels in each pita half, topped with chopped tomatoes and sauce.
